RESPONSIBILITIES
Distribution Supervisor will be responsible for oversight of all distribution activities within the Warehouse Operations team.
Oversight responsibilities include, but are not limited to the following:
Put away, storage and picking of items, while maintaining quality standards and adherence to SOPs.
Transport and delivery of all GMP and Non GMP material to end-users, this includes performing transport requests and bulk product transfers.
Maintain accurate inventory records of Approved GMP raw material, component and supplies. Perform inventory cycle counts.
Process out going shipments of both GMP and Non GMP items as needed. Maintain cleanliness and regular maintenance of company vehicles.
Maintain audit readiness environment by organization and cleanliness of warehouse, docks, GMP material storage, and supply areas.
Perform training of Material Handlers as required. Maintain training requirements for all staff. Manage employee development.
Review and update SOP's as needed.
Supports weekend shift activity.
Compliance with safety guidelines for personnel and material handling equipment such as pallet jacks, company vehicles and lift trucks.
Maintain department metrics as required.
Perform other tasks as required.

BioMarin is a global biotechnology company dedicated to transforming lives through genetic discovery. In 1997, the company was founded to make a big difference in small patient populations, focusing on giving much-needed attention to the underserved communities of those with rare diseases. BioMarin sought to help patients whose voices could not always be heard and treat conditions that were not always in mainstream medical conversations. Throughout its history, BioMarin has worked tirelessly to make a difference by pursuing bold science. The company’s first approved therapy was inspired by a father who refused to accept there was no therapy for his son’s rare diagnosis. That relentless pursuit to change the course of his son’s future through the power of science is at the core of who BioMarin is today.
Through the company’s expertise in genetics and molecular biology, BioMarin has developed eight first or best-in-class targeted therapies that address the root cause of the conditions it seeks to treat, helping to better the lives of those struggling with rare genetic disease. The company’s purposeful and scientifically precise team of physicians and scientists has honed each treatment modality to seek transformative therapies.
Now, BioMarin seeks to make an even greater impact by applying the same science-driven, patient-forward approach that propelled the last 25 plus years of drug development to larger genetic disorders, as well as genetic subsets of more common conditions. Each drug candidate pursued is guided by a fundamental understanding of the genetics and underlying biology of the condition it will address.
